Last weeks Coalition was a little trying in the conditions department. En route the anticipation for our tacky trails meter to be pinging was high but the mountain had other plans. Just a half hour previous to our arrival a sudden thunder shower dumped some major precipitation. Our first lap down Toothless and it was evident we were not doing the trails any good and they would need an hour or 2 to dry up. Fortunately, we were given the skinny that SLF was still running well and we were able to do some laps on this tight and tech line. We concluded our 4th lap with a RON(run of the night) down T-dub. All in all a great night, but I am looking forward to when everything aligns and the high fives and not Canyon creek are flowing with ease.
